The Senate on Wednesday voted to wind down debate on a package of more than 100 nominees, including several for energy and environment agencies.
The package — which advanced 53-46 — includes Federal Energy Regulatory Commission nominees Laura Swett and David LaCerte, and Neil Jacobs for NOAA administrator.
For the Department of Energy, the list has Catherine Jereza to become assistant secretary for electricity, Audrey Robertson to lead the efficiency and renewables office, and Timothy Walsh for assistant secretary for environmental management.
EPA nominees John Busterud, to lead the waste office, and Usha-Maria Turner, to manage international and tribal issues, are on track for confirmation, as well.
